Subject: Support Outsourcing — Heads Up

Team — we're moving tier-one support for the Lumivex product line to Arcten Services starting next quarter. In-house staff shift to escalations only. Sales leads: brief your accounts before the transition notice goes out. SLAs stay identical on paper. Questions to Priya by Friday. Relevant planning context appended below.

management briefing: Headcount on the Silok team goes from 44 to 77 by the end of May. Gross margin on Silok came in at 63 percent against a plan of 30 percent.

Subject: Second-source supplier search — status

Finance team,

Second sourcing for the Marlowe valve assemblies: four candidates vetted, two remain. Quotes land Friday. Qualification costs fit within existing tooling budget; no supplemental ask. Target dual-supply by Q3. Risk: single-site dependency on Bexfield until switchover. Hold payment-term changes until contracts sign. Questions to Arne. One item below stays within this group.

confidential, badup-hawef: The finance team signed off on a budget of $12.8 million for Project Eliael. The renewal with Wenaxix Foods closes at $44.4 million a year, 49 percent above the last contract.

FINANCE REVIEW SUMMARY — PILOT CHURN

Churn in the Larkspur pilot exceeded forecast, concentrated among small accounts onboarded in the first wave. Revenue impact is modest; acquisition spend on the cohort is written off. Retention fixes ship next cycle. Margin on remaining pilot accounts holds above plan. The board should read the confidential note below before the pilot go/no-go decision.

board note of kawig-tahog: Ulairax Works is in early talks to buy Noriusix Works for about $31.4 million. The Pelmir launch date is April 2, and nothing goes to the press before then.